Well, another year, and ac seemed to fly by. The con itself was awesome. met some furiends of mine from SL, AIM, MSN, and YIM, and i also made a ton of new furiends. all in all, the con was suprisingly pretty much drama free. but for myself and the friends that i was riding with, the 'excitement' didnt start until we were about 3 hours from here.
here's what happened, in the car, were Cien, Patty, Baka and I. we were making good time, and it looked as tho we were going to make it back here at a decent time... as opposed to on the way up to Pittsburgh. the trip up there, took about 18 hours because of a stop in St. Louis, where we dropped someone off. and his ride took a while to get there.
but anyway, i was driving, and was going up a hill. and this is what it was like. crest the hill-see the deer-see the airbag/powder and hear a constant horn blowing. i mean i had NO time to react. which is probably a good thing. i mean had i seen it, i probably would have swerved, and risk fish-tailing and hitting the median barrier.
but anyway, i got the car off to the side of the road, trying to get it over as far as possible, but it was still half-way in the highway.
but anyway, i looked around through the powder to make sure that everyone was alright, and that there were no serious injuries... as did everyone else. we all got out of the car, and we got flares set up to warn the traffic behind us.
the highway patrol showed up rather quickly, and luckily, we weren't but maybe an hour from Cien's parents house. he called them, and let them know what had happened, and also called a tow-truck. we were escorted to a local (at the time) gas station, where we used the restroom, and were asked questions by the officers. after a quick 'check' i was accused of doing narcotics. and why? because i was still in shock at the time. the 'check' was to put your arms down to your sides, lean your head back a bit, and close your eyes. well, apparently my eyelids and patty's eyelids were quivering a bit. and so we are instantly accused of taking narcotics.
well, Cien's parents showed up about 45 minutes to an hour later, and after a brief talk with the officer that had accused us, which by the way, Cien had defended us and had told so to his dad, his parents had taken the four of us into their home for the remainder of the night.
after that, the night/morning was incident free... which i am SO thankful for. i mean right now, as i type this, i still feel bad about it. i know i couldn't have done anything to change the outcome, but still.
anyway, all in all, awesome con, and most of the trip was uneventful. i'm still extremely sore, but i get free admission to AC next year for helping out with volunteering at the con. so i think that it was worth it.
